Bio

Booka Shade treat the stage as part of the studio. German musicians Walter Merziger and Arno Kammermeier spent years producing pop before helping establish Get Physical Music and developing their own electronic work. Their 2006 album “Movements” was shaped directly by touring: the duo tested material in live sets, kept tracks that connected physically and wrote parts of the record as a document of places they had played. That feedback loop explains why Booka Shade performances are not conventional DJ sets. Merziger handles keyboards and synthesizers, Kammermeier drives the drums, and both rework familiar pieces for the room while keeping their melodies recognisable. “Body Language”, created with M.A.N.D.Y., and “Mandarine Girl” became enduring reference points, but the duo continued building albums and later founded Blaufield Music. Booka Shade’s balance is unusually durable: detailed electronic production for close listening, arranged with the muscular pacing and visual awareness of an electronic rock show.
